Ingredients

For the Crust

  • 2 1/2 cups pretzels (crushed)
  • 3/4 cup unsalted butter (melted)
  • 3 tablespoons granulated sugar

For the Cream Layer

  • 16 ounce package cream cheese (softened to room temperature)
  • 3/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 16 ounces whipped topping (thawed)

For the Jell-o Layers

  • 6 ounce package blue mixed berry Jell-o
  • 1 cup blueberries (fresh or thawed frozen)
  • 6 ounce package raspberry Jell-o
  • 1 cup raspberries (fresh or thawed frozen)

Additional Ingredients

  • 4 cups boiling water (divided)

How to Make Red White and Blue Pretzel Salad

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 400°F.

Step 2: Make the Pretzel Crust

In a medium mixing bowl:
1. Combine the crushed pretzels, melted butter, and 3 tablespoons of sugar until well mixed.
2. Press this mixture into the bottom of a 9×13 baking dish.
3. Bake for 10 minutes in the preheated oven.
4. Remove from oven and allow the crust to cool completely before moving on.

Step 3: Prepare the Cream Filling

While waiting for the crust to cool:
1. In a large mixing bowl, beat together the softened cream cheese and ¾ cup granulated sugar using an electric mixer until smooth.
2. Gently fold in the thawed whipped topping until just combined.

Step 4: Layer Half of Cream Mixture

Spread half of the cream cheese mixture over the cooled pretzel crust. Place this back in the refrigerator to chill for about 30 minutes.

Step 5: Prepare Blue Jell-o Layer

While chilling:
1. In another bowl, whisk together half of the boiling water with blue mixed berry jell-o powder until dissolved.
2. Allow it to cool completely once mixed.

Step 6: Add Blueberries and Jell-o

Once chilled:
1. Scatter blueberries over the cream cheese layer.
2. Pour the cooled blue jell-o mixture over the blueberries.
3. Return to refrigerator for about 2-4 hours until set.

Step 7: Complete with Remaining Cream Mixture

Carefully spread remaining cream cheese mixture over set blue jell-o layer. Chill again for another 30 minutes.

Step 8: Prepare Raspberry Jell-o Layer

In another bowl:
1. Mix raspberry jell-o powder with 2 cups boiling water, stirring until dissolved.
2. Allow this mixture to cool fully.

Step 9: Finish with Raspberries

Place raspberries across the top of the final cream layer:
1. Pour cooled raspberry jell-o over raspberries gently.
2. Refrigerate again for another 2-4 hours or overnight until fully set.

Step 10: Serve

Slice into squares and serve chilled; add a dollop of whipped cream if desired! Enjoy your delightful Red White and Blue Pretzel Salad!

Common Mistakes to Avoid

When preparing your Red White and Blue Pretzel Salad, it’s easy to make some common errors. Here are a few mistakes to watch out for:

  • Overbaking the crust: Ensure you only bake the crust for 10 minutes. Overbaking can result in a hard base that doesn’t complement the creamy layers.
  • Not cooling layers properly: Allow each layer to cool completely before adding the next. This prevents melting and ensures clean layers.
  • Skipping the chilling time: Chilling is essential for setting the jello layers. Don’t rush this step; allow at least 2-4 hours for perfect results.
  • Using warm water with jello: Always use boiling water as instructed for dissolving jello powder. Warm water can lead to a poorly set final product.
  • Not measuring ingredients accurately: Precision matters in baking and desserts. Use appropriate measuring tools to ensure your proportions are correct.

Frequently Asked Questions

Here are some common questions about the Red White and Blue Pretzel Salad:

Can I make Red White and Blue Pretzel Salad ahead of time?

Yes! This dessert can be made a day in advance, allowing flavors to meld together while chilling in the refrigerator.

What can I substitute for cream cheese?

For a lighter option, consider using Greek yogurt or a non-dairy cream cheese alternative.

How do I make this dessert gluten-free?

Simply use gluten-free pretzels instead of regular ones, ensuring all other ingredients are also gluten-free.

Can I customize the fruit toppings?

Absolutely! You can use any combination of berries or fruits you prefer, such as strawberries or blackberries.

Is it safe to leave Red White and Blue Pretzel Salad out at room temperature?

It’s best to keep this dessert refrigerated until serving due to its creamy components.
